Negotiating the Best Value for Your Apartment: Tips and Strategies
Buying an apartment is a significant monetary commitment, and getting the very best worth attainable is crucial. Negotiating effectively can prevent thousands of dollars and make sure that you make a clever investment. Whether you're a primary-time homebuyer or a seasoned property investor, listed here are some ideas and strategies that can assist you negotiate the perfect price in your apartment.
Do Your Research
Before you even start negotiating, it's essential to assemble information about the local real estate market. Understand the typical property costs in the neighborhood and the current sale costs of similar apartments. This knowledge will give you a realistic benchmark to work with throughout negotiations. Online real estate websites and local real estate agents could be valuable sources of information.
Get Your Financing in Order
Having your financing sorted out earlier than you start negotiations may give you a significant advantage. It shows the seller that you are a serious and certified buyer. Get pre-approved for a mortgage and have a transparent understanding of your budget, including how much you are willing to spend and what month-to-month mortgage payments you'll be able to comfortably afford.
Be Affected person
Endurance is usually a powerful negotiating tool. If you happen to're in a rush to buy, sellers might sense your urgency and use it against you. Take your time and do not feel pressured to make a quick decision. Typically, waiting for the fitting opportunity can lead to a better price.
Start with a Reasonable Provide
Your initial provide needs to be primarily based on your research and the property's market value. Starting with a lowball provide might offend the seller and make negotiations more challenging. A reasonable offer demonstrates your seriousness and sets a positive tone for the negotiations.
Understand the Seller's Motivation
Try to find out why the seller is selling the apartment. Are they motivated by a quick sale, financial reasons, or a desire to move on? Understanding their motivation will help you tailor your negotiation strategy. For example, if the seller needs to sell quickly, they could be more open to a lower price.
Build a Rapport
Building a great rapport with the seller and their agent can be useful throughout negotiations. Be polite, professional, and respectful in your interactions. A positive relationship can make the seller more inclined to work with you and be more flexible on the price.
Negotiate in Particular person
While many negotiations occur by means of electronic mail or over the phone, negotiating in individual may be more effective. It allows for real-time communication and the opportunity to gauge the seller's reactions. If possible, arrange a face-to-face meeting to discuss the details of the deal.
Be Flexible
Flexibility could be a valuable asset throughout negotiations. When you're willing to accommodate the seller's wants or make compromises, they may be more inclined to meet you halfway on the price. Be open to creative options that may benefit each parties.
Do not Reveal Your Upper Limit
Throughout negotiations, keep away from revealing your most price range or the highest price you are willing to pay. This information can be utilized towards you and should limit your ability to barter a lower price. Keep your cards close to your chest and let the seller make the first move.
Get Professional Advice
Consider enlisting the help of a real estate agent or lawyer who makes a speciality of property negotiations. They can provide valuable insights, handle negotiations on your behalf, and be certain that you are making informed selections throughout the process.
In conclusion, negotiating one of the best value on your apartment requires careful preparation, research, and efficient communication. By following the following pointers and strategies, you'll be able to enhance your possibilities of securing a favorable deal and making a sound investment in your new home. Keep in mind that negotiation is a skill that may be honed over time, so apply and persistence are key to achieving your desired outcome.
